Whenever we visit Tucson, we stay at the Windmill Suites. The rooms are nice, spacious, and clean. The location is great, and the prices are reasonable. The staff are friendly and helpful. We'll definitely come back again.

Best value in Tucson. We had never stayed at a Windmill hotel before and were impressed by the suites space and kindness of the staff. Room was very quiet and the bed very comfortable. Location is very convenient with Trader Joe's across the street and Tucson Mall a few blocks away. We will definitely stay again in a Windmill hotel.
